6. 流程控制语句

1.  If...else...

2. switch

格式

 

switch(表达式){

  case 取值1:

    执行语句;

    break

  case 取值2:

    执行语句;

    break

  …...

  default:

    执行语句;

    break

}

3.  While

4.  do while

5. for

for (int x = 0; x < 5; x++) {

  System.out.println("hello java");

}

for的执行流程

for 知道要进行循环,读到x=0 的时候,在内存中开辟了空间,定义变量x 赋值为0。

接着进行条件判断 x<5,为真,这个时候对满足条件后执行了循环体的内容System.out.println("hello java");

当循环体执行完毕之后,执行x < 5;后的表达式即 x++ 。

x自增后变为了1 ,再次进行判断 x<5 (int x=0 只执行一次),如果为真就再次运行System.out.println("hello java");

如果为假,for循环结束。

 

6. break、continue关键字

1)break结束循环(默认结束当前循环)

 

如果要结束指定的循环(break 循环名)

 

例如:

2)continue  跳过此次循环,执行下一个循环

3)return   结束这个函数

 

 

 

 

原文地址:https://www.cnblogs.com/zjdbk/p/8877129.html